Bitcoin Demand Soars Amid Institutional Interest

In a recent statementnt, Hougan emphasized how institutional interest in Bitcoin dramatically reshapes the market landscape. ETFs purchased an astounding 500,000 BTC last year, while corporations acquired an additional 350,000 BTC for their portfolios.

This strong demand has led to a tightening market, where new supply remains scarce at only 165,000 BTC. Consequently, this imbalance has fueled optimism among investors.

Limited Supply and Increased Investment

The limited supply of Bitcoin is a critical factor influencing its price trajectory. As Hougan noted, “With significant investments from governments and institutions expected this year, the market could face unprecedented pressure.”

Already, it is estimated that approximately $500 billion will be allocated to Bitcoin investments from various institutions this year. A recent survey indicated that 40% of institutional investors plan to increase their exposure to cryptocurrencies, highlighting a sustained interest in Bitcoin.
